what happens to 30hrs free childcare if income exceeds £100,000

Options
Hi. Does anyone know what happens if somone claims the 30 free hours, but there income exceeds £100,00 (ie: they receive an unexpected bonus).

Thanks

Comments

  • My understanding is that at the time you reconfirm, you are saying that you do not believe you will earn over £100,000 that tax year. Therefore, if the bonus is truly unexpected then you are fine but need to declare that you're above the threshold at the next three months (unless you're next reconfirmation date is in the next tax year and you think you'll be back under £100,000).
